Northlands College is a public post-secondary institution serving northern Saskatchewan. Expertise in mine training, forestry training and aboriginal education.

Provide consultative services to community organizations.
Curriculum design primarily focused on the areas of Adult Basic Education, Pre-Trades/Technologies, and customized mine training.
Provide consultative services.
Offer a wide range of employment skills/career development programs and services. Provide career and academic counselling services to the public.
Broker program evaluation, monitoring and certification services to related agencies and organizations in northern Saskatchewan.
Provide a range of industrial and technical trade training at a pre-employment and apprenticeship level eg. Industrial Mech., H. D. Mechanic, Carpentry, Electrical, Plumbing and Marine Mechanic.
Undertake extensive northern-wide needs assessment process involving a large number of northern stakeholder groups and organizations.
Provide consultation services to community organization.
Offer a continuum of programs from basic literary through to high school completion for adults including a range of life skills/job preparation programs.
Train trainers in a number of areas: firefighting, counselling techniques, health and first aid areas, etc.
Primary training delivery and institution in northern Saskatchewan.
